a problematic case may occur when two variables measured on a sample of individuals have a correlation of less than 1. on average, individuals that are far from the mean on the first measurement will lie closer to the mean on second; this phenomenon is called

Respuesta :

Individuals that are far from the mean on the first measurement will lie closer to the mean on second; this phenomenon is called regression towards the mean.

What is regression?

Regression analysis is a group of statistical procedures used in statistical modelling to determine the relationships between a dependent variable and one or more independent variables.

If one sample of a random variable is extreme, the next sampling of the same random variable is likely to be closer to its mean. This is known as regression toward the mean.

Background A statistical phenomenon called regression to the mean (RTM) can cause natural variation in repeated data to appear as actual change. It occurs when measurements that are frequently followed by ones that are more typical of the range are unusually large or small.

Hence, individuals that are far from the mean on the first measurement will lie closer to the mean on second; this phenomenon is called regression towards the mean.
